Elon Musk PAC being investigated by Michigan secretary of state

A political action committee (PAC) associated with Elon Musk, known as America PAC, is under investigation by the Michigan secretary of state's office for potential violations related to voter data collection. Musk has publicly stated that he created and funded the PAC, which supports former President Donald Trump. The investigation focuses on the PAC's method of acquiring detailed voter information from individuals in Michigan and other battleground states through a section on its website labeled "register to vote." Users are prompted to submit personal information, but the process does not appear to lead to actual voter registration.

The Michigan secretary of state's office expressed concerns about how personal information is utilized by PACs, especially those claiming to assist with voter registration. While the America PAC is a federal entity, the state is reviewing its activities to determine if any state laws have been violated, with potential referrals to the Michigan Attorney General's office. Legal experts have noted uncertainty regarding any laws being broken, with some suggesting that the PAC's actions may not necessarily constitute a violation. The America PAC plans to launch a new website soon, as previous links for voter registration were reportedly malfunctioning. The investigation highlights ongoing concerns about election-related misinformation and the integrity of voter registration processes.
